I live in Boston (Dorchester) and two of the houses on my street were selected to be in the interior/exterior scenes of Black Mass. One is a grand Victorian intended to represent his brother’s house (MA Senate President) and another, a bland 60s ranch was used to represent a thug hitman’s house in a blue collar suburb. The 90 year old owner of the ranch keeps it immaculate but hasn’t updated a single thing since 1965 so it was perfect. The Victorian house’s beautiful grounds were sprayed with vinegar to burn the July summer greenery in order to create a winter scene decorated for Christmas. It was surreal seeing an actual Christmas in July.

Fortunately the production company had to pay me to use my property to run power cords for lighting and such so at least I got some money out of the inconvenience of having yet another shitty production in my hood. A neighbor is in the business so I swear anything “Boston” is at least partially filmed here. The SMILF cast & production company from a Showtime were really cool, though.

Anyway, I think Depp did a good job in a disappointing movie (the accents were more painful than a real Boston accent) but he wasn’t the best choice for the roll by any measure.
